A Custom Water Solenoid Valve is a specialized device used to control the flow of water in a variety of industrial, residential, and commercial applications. It operates through an electromagnetic mechanism that opens or closes a valve to regulate water flow based on electrical signals. These valves are customizable to meet specific needs such as pressure, flow rate, and environmental conditions. This versatility makes them highly useful in systems requiring precise control of water, from irrigation and water treatment to automation and appliance systems.

The Basics of Solenoid Valves At its core, a solenoid valve consists of an electromagnet that is activated when an electrical current passes through it. The electromagnet generates a magnetic field that either opens or closes a valve, depending on the design of the valve. In the case of a water solenoid valve, this mechanism allows for the efficient regulation of water flow. These valves are usually either normally open (NO) or normally closed (NC), and their function is triggered by a current supplied by a controller or automation system. Why Choose a Custom Water Solenoid Valve?
The primary advantage of opting for a custom water solenoid valve is the ability to tailor it to specific application requirements. Unlike standard solenoid valves, which are designed to fit generic specifications, custom valves can be engineered to meet the unique challenges of a given system. This customization can address a range of factors, including water pressure, temperature, material compatibility, and flow rate, ensuring the valve performs optimally in the desired environment.
